Apache Hive Training

Best Apache Hive Training in Chennai

Troy Infotech gives 100% real-time, reasonable and placement centered Apache Hive Training in Chennai. Our Apache Hive course in Chennai concentrates from basic level training to advanced level training. Our Apache Hive Training Institutes in Chennai is totally engaged to get placement in MNC in Chennai.


After the certification on Apache Hive & after finishing of our HIVE course we will provide good placement training & assistance. Our groups of Apache Hive trainers are certified Apache Hive experts with all the more real-time knowledge in real-time projects. Our Apache Hive course syllabus is sufficient for any individual who needs to get Apache Hive Certification Training in Chennai which actually meets the industry expectations. In our course design, you will learn basic to advanced concepts in Apache Hive with useful activities and real-time examples.

Our Apache Hive Training center in Chennai is furnished with best lab offices and superb foundation. We are additionally providing Apache Hive certification training way for our students in Chennai. Through our associated Apache Hive training center, we have trained more than 1000+ Apache Hive students and gave 99% placement. We are the institute providing the excellent Apache Hive Training in Chennai with placement for our students. Our Apache Hive Training course fee is less in cash and tailor-made course charge in light as per every student’s training necessities. Apache Hive Training in Chennai led on day time classes, weekend classes, evening batch classes and fast track instructional classes for the students.Furthermore, our training center is the notable Apache Hive training center in Chennai with high tech lab facilities. We also give access of servers to the students with the goal that hopefully actualize the tasks at home effectively by the students. More than 1000+ competitors are coached by our institute in Apache Hive Training in Chennai at exceptionally moderate charges.In addition to that , our Campus is built-in with multi-facility class rooms with installed projectors. So that, the candidates can better understand the topic in the better way. We are having strong associations with top organizations like HCL, Dell, Birlasoft, TechMahindra, Wipro, TCS, IBM etc. make us capable to place our students in top MNCs across the world.


Troy Infotech is one of the best Apache Hive training center in Chennai providing the training with 100% placement support. We have placed thousands of students according to their skills and area of interest that makes us student’s preferred Apache Hive training institute in Chennai. We closely monitor the growth of students in our training and assist them in increasing their performance and level of knowledge in Apache Hive.


Course Description

The purpose of this course by Troy Infotech is to provide the participant with a solid understanding of Apache Hive, the open-source data warehouse infrastructure built on top of Hadoop. Hive mainly handles petabytes of data, allowing analysis of large data sets and providing indexes to accelerate queries. It also structures data and it uses an SQL-like language called HiveQL.

An internal compiler will translate HQL queries to MapReduce, Apache Tez, and Spark jobs. It uses different storage types like ORC, HBase, plain text, and others. It mainly offers built-in user-defined functions to control data-mining tools like dates and strings. Hive is actually similar to relational databases in query language & storage, except it is structured differently. Apache Hive training program provided by our institute opens the door to Hadoop for those who do not know Java.


Course Objective

This course actually goes with the main goal to understand the main key concepts:
You will learn the Instructions on installing and configuring Hive.
You will learn Basic architecture and components of the Hive system, including the meta store, driver, query compiler, thrift server.
The course also describes the jobs that they perform.
You will learn about Hive data units, buckets, partitions, tables, and databases.
You will learn about Various primitive and complex data types that Hive can handle.
You will know how to work with tables, load data into them, write queries, insert data, and manage outputs.
HQL language and its capabilities beyond SQL by providing examples to clarify the points that are made. It wraps things up with Hive UDFs.

Apache Hive Training In Chennai Course Syllabus:

Hive Syllabus Overview

  • Hive Installation, Introduction and Architecture
  • Hive Shell, Hive Server, Hive Services and Hive Web Interface (HWI)
  • Meta store, Hive QL
  • OLTP vs. OLAP
  • Working with Tables
  • Primitive data types and complex data types
  • Working with Partitions
  • User Defined Functions
  • Hive Bucketed Tables and Sampling
  • External partitioned tables with Mapping the data to the partition in the table, Writing the output of one query to another table, Multiple inserts
  • Dynamic Partition
  • A study on the Differences between ORDER BY, DISTRIBUTE BY and SORT BY
  • Bucketing and Sorted Bucketing with Dynamic partition
  • RC File
  • Compression on hive tables & Migrating the Hive tables
  • Dynamic substation of Hive & various Different ways of running Hive
  • How to enable Update in HIVE
  • Log Analysis on Hive
  • Access HBASE tables using Hive
  • Hands on Exercises

Introduction to Big Data

  • What is Big data
  • Big Data opportunities,Challenges
  • Characteristics of Big data

Introduction to Hadoop

  • Hadoop Distributed File System
  • Comparing Hadoop & SQL
  • Industries using Hadoop
  • Data Locality
  • Hadoop Architecture
  • Map Reduce & HDFS
  • Using the Hadoop single node image (Clone)

Introduction to Hive

  • Describe what is Hive, for what it is used for and how it compares to other similar technologies
  • Describe the Hive architecture
  • Describe the main components of Hive
  • List interesting ways others are using Hive

Hive DDL

  • Creation of databases and tables in Hive, while using a variety of different Data Types
  • Run a variety of different DDL commands
  • Use Partitioning for improving the performance of Hive queries
  • Create Managed and External tables in Hive

Hive DML

  • Load data into Hive
  • Export data out of Hive
  • Running a variety of different Hive QL DML queries

Hive Operators and Functions

  • Using a variety of Hive Operators in your queries
  • Utilize Hive’s Built-in Functions
  • Explain ways to extend Hive functionality

Hive Create, Alter & Drop Table

Hive Partitions & Buckets witth Example

Hive Indexes and View with Example

Hive Queries like Order By, Group By, Distribute By, Cluster By Examples

Hive Join & SubQuery Tutorial with Examples

HiveQL(Hive Query Language) Tutorial: Built-in Operators

Hive Function: Built-in & UDF (User Defined Functions)

Hive ETL: Loading JSON, XML, Text Data Examples


Take A Look At Our Apache Hive Training Course

Core java & Advance Java Certifications

Acceptable industry certification for basic and advanced Java training that helps newer and more experienced professionals improve their entrepreneurial skills.

Core java & Advance Java Certifications

Acceptable industry certification for basic and advanced Java training that helps newer and more experienced professionals improve their entrepreneurial skills.

Core java & Advance Java Certifications

Acceptable industry certification for basic and advanced Java training that helps newer and more experienced professionals improve their entrepreneurial skills.

Core java & Advance Java Certifications

Acceptable industry certification for basic and advanced Java training that helps newer and more experienced professionals improve their entrepreneurial skills.

Enroll Now

Related Courses

Frequently Asked Questions

Who can attend Apache Hive?

The following can attend this Apache Hive course:

  • IT professionals
  • Project managers
  • Database managers
  • Project Managers
  • Students and Fresher’s with Programming knowledge

Why this Apache Hive Course ?

  • The following points will show you why top companies prefer Apache Hive:
  • Platform Independent
  • Extensibility
  • Ease of maintenance
  • It is a Niche skill which is expected by the industry.
  • More job opportunities are available after the completion of this course.
  • You will get High salary Jobs in this domain.

What will you learn Apache Hive?

You will learn & become expert in the following concepts:

  • Complete knowledge of Apache Hive.
  • Learning for work the Hive project independently.
  • Understand Hive Architecture.
  • Learning for Hive to explore and analyze huge datasets.
  • Learning for HQL language.
  • Able to learn different operations of Hive.

Career Opportunities ?

The following are the job opportunities you will get:

  • Lead Apache Hive
  • Senior Apache Hive Developer
  • Senior Hadoop Developer-Apache Hive
  • Big Data Engineer-Apache Hive
  • Big Data Spark Developer-Apache Hive
  • Data Engineer-Apache Hive

Course Pre-requisites

  • Understanding of SQL queries and Linux commands will be beneficial to learn Hive. It gives an opportunity to non-java professionals for working on Hadoop.
  • Basic knowledge of SQL is mainly required to follow this hadoop hive tutorial.

TROY Course Duration For Apache Hive Training In Chennai

  • Fast Track Training Program (6+ hours daily)
  • Regular Classes (Morning, Day time & Evening)
  • Weekend Training Classes (Saturday, Sunday & Holidays)

What Our Students Say